About Kering Eyewear
Kering Eyewear, part of the Kering luxury group, is a leading specialist in premium and luxury eyewear. The company designs, develops, manufactures and distributes eyewear for an array of iconic maisons as well as proprietary and licensed brands. Kering Eyewear combines creative design, technical expertise and an increasing emphasis on sustainability while operating within a global, multi‑brand network.
Kering Eyewear in Milan seeks a Junior PR Specialist to support media monitoring, Fashion GPS sample logistics and press events (Italian & English required).
Role & Responsibilities
- Collaborate with the line manager to develop and deploy digital PR strategies and activations supporting the brands.
- Coordinate press requests and manage PR sample movements, monitoring product inflow/outflow via Fashion GPS.
- Maintain and update press mailing lists within Fashion GPS to ensure accurate media targeting.
- Collect, archive and consolidate worldwide print and digital media coverage using DMR and manual press reviews.
- Prepare editorial analyses and assemble data from DMR for PR reporting and performance evaluation.
- Produce and distribute weekly internal reports and quarterly brand reports summarizing editorial performance.
- Develop visibility reports and KPI dashboards for special projects and PR brand activities.
- Support the organisation and local management of press events in Italy and in international markets not covered by PR agencies.
